The West Rim of the Grand Canyon, located within the Hualapai Indian Reservation, is a treasure trove of attractions, with the Skywalk—a glass bridge extending over the canyon—as its crown jewel. However, the true magic lies in the exclusive opportunity to descend 4,000 feet to the canyon's base via helicopter. Here, visitors can indulge in a picnic or a Champagne brunch amidst the ancient geological formations. For those seeking to amplify their experience, there's the option to add a serene boat ride on the Colorado River or to step onto the Skywalk for breathtaking panoramic views.
Grand Canyon helicopter tours are comprehensive, offering complimentary shuttle service from most hotels along the Las Vegas Strip. With a knowledgeable pilot-guide at the helm, these tours operate every day, including holidays, and cater to various preferences with both sunrise and sunset flights. Opt for a morning flight for calmer air currents and clearer views. No matter your schedule, there's a helicopter tour tailored to your needs.

The journey to the canyon is an experience in itself. En route, you'll witness the vastness of Lake Mead—the largest man-made reservoir in the U.S.—and the architectural marvel of the Hoover Dam. Additional landmarks include Fortification Hill, Grand Wash Cliffs, and Guano Point. These sights are considered a significant bonus, enhancing the overall appeal of helicopter tours.
Helicopters offer a distinct advantage over airplanes due to their lower flying altitude and superior maneuverability. This allows for more intimate views and the flexibility for pilots to hover over specific points of interest, tailoring the flight to the passengers' desires.
